Most of the writings of the physician Soranos of Ephesos (c. AD 100-140) are lost. They covered the entire field of contemporary medicine, throwing light on his philosophical thought and broad historical interest. In this volume the testimonies from various sources for his work Peri psyches are collected. They reveal Soranos to have been a prominent proponent of Hellenistic theories of the soul, which were based on materialism in general and the soul’s physicality.
